Ryo Nakamurais a PhD
student at The University of Tokyo, studying IP networking, overlaynetworking, and network operation. This episode is a recording I made of
his talk duringAPSys 2016, the
Asia-Pacific Workshop on Systems, on Aug. 5, based onProtocol-Independent FIB
Architecture for Network Overlays
, written with co-authors Yohei Kuga
(from Keio University), Yuji Sekiya, and Hiroshi Esaki.

The abstract for this paper says:

We introduce a new forwarding information base architecture into the
stacked layering model for network overlays. In recent data centernetworks, network overlay built upon tunneling protocols becomes an
essential technology for virtualized environments. However, the tunnelingstacks network layers twice in the host OS, so that processing to
transmit packets increases and throughput will degrade. First, this papershows the measurement result of the degradation on a Linux kernel, in
which throughputs in 5 tunneling protocols degrade by over 30%. Then, wedescribe the proposed architecture that enables the shortcut for the
second protocol processing for network overlays. In the evaluation with adummy interface and a modified Intel 10-Gbps NIC driver, transmitting
throughput is improved in 5 tunneling protocols and the throughput of theLinux kernel is approximately doubled in particular protocols.
